Tests available
If you suspect you have ADHD If you suspect that you may have ADHD, it is important to take a test. ADHD symptoms can be very debilitating, and if left untreated, it can lead to serious health issues. In most cases symptoms, they can be treated with medication and behavioral therapy.
In your assessment, you'll be asked questions about your life symptoms and how they affect your daily activities. You may be asked to complete an interview form. This will help your doctor to know the way you interact with them and your level of activity.
A complete treatment can take between 10 and 15 hours of paperwork and testing. It includes tests that identify the different types of ADHD and screening for other disorders.
A self-screening tool to measure adhd assessment cost is the best method to begin. It can help you find whether you have ADHD and what you can do to manage the condition.
The QbTest is the first test used to determine ADHD. It combines the two aspects of impulsivity and attention. A screen from a computer will be displayed and you will be asked to respond to the stimulus. Your responses are then compared with those of those who do not have ADHD.
Another test is the IVA CPT. The test measures ADHD and conduct disorder. It takes just 13 minutes to complete. The results can be used to assess the effectiveness of neurofeedback therapy and medication.
Your assessment may include tests to measure intelligence, memory, as well as other skills, depending on the provider. Some of these tests are accessible on the internet. It is also possible to visit an office of a doctor or a clinic.
There are many other tests that are available which include tests that measure reaction time. Research has shown that the variations in reaction times can be taken to mean inattention. However it is crucial to keep in mind that a comprehensive approach may not be applicable.
There are many tests that can be used to diagnose ADHD. However the most effective test to diagnose the condition is the one that is specific. The FDA-approved NEBA system measures brain waves.

Treatment options for adults suffering from ADHD
ADHD adults are faced with a variety of challenges such as academic failure, relationship issues, and impulsive decision making. Treatment options for adults suffering from ADHD can include therapy, medication, and ongoing support. Talking with your doctor or a counselor is the best method to find the right treatment plan for you.
There are a variety of treatments available for ADHD, however most people take medication every day. It is important to track the effects of ADHD medication. It is also important to let other people know about your condition.
Stimulants are a primary therapy for the majority of patients. Nonstimulants and combinations therapies may be used. However, if you have a previous history of substance abuse be cautious about taking stimulants. Additionally, some people have difficulty adhering to prescriptions.
Cognitive and behavioral therapies are highly effective. Some therapies are focused on improving organizational skills and problem-solving ability. Others focus on improving awareness and calmness.
Patients can also benefit from the assistance of family members, friends, or a partner. Therapy could include individual therapy or family and marriage therapy or classes for learning more about ADHD.
Many people suffering from ADHD suffer from the comorbidity of mood disorders. These patients are typically affected by anxiety and depression. When treating them, it is crucial to take note of their medical history.
ADHD adults also have greater levels of anxiety and addiction to drugs. They are more at risk of being involved in car accidents divorce, as well as other psychiatric disorders.
Physicians have different views on the best treatment options for adults with ADHD. Psychotherapeutic interventions can be beneficial according to the National Institute of Mental Health.
Studies have proven that medication compliance improves the outcome of treatment. Doctors can also recommend ways to make sure that patients refill their prescriptions in time.
Adults with ADHD should choose activities that are enjoyable and challenging. They should work out regularly. This can help ease symptoms.
If you are taking medication, it is important to always let your physician or health care professional know if you feel your condition is getting worse. Although medications are a powerful tool for many purposes but it also has side effects. If you're in need of more time or aren't going the way you'd like be, inform your doctor.

Adult ADHD diagnosis
Finding out if you have ADHD in adults is not always easy. There are many variables to take into account when diagnosing ADHD in adults.
The first and most important thing is that you will need to be honest with your healthcare provider. You might also have to see a variety of specialists. Your insurance company should be able to help you determine what is covered.
Your doctor will ask questions regarding your family and social routines during your exam. They will also ask you about your current symptoms. They will also go over your medical and mental histories. The doctor Adhd Self assessment will also review your medical and psychiatric histories for common patterns of ADHD. This can be a problem with schoolwork, social interaction and impulsiveness.
In order to establish an assessment, you'll need to have five symptoms that are present for at least six months. Some sufferers have only mild symptoms. For others, however, the symptoms are more severe.
If you don't deal with your symptoms appropriately, you could be feeling depressed, hopeless and insecure. Getting a diagnosis of ADHD can ease your suffering and assist you in starting treatment.
Speak to a doctor is the first step towards diagnosing ADHD in adults. Certain insurance companies will pay for evaluation from certain specialists, such as pediatricians and psychologists. However, it is important to be aware of the cost. Do your research and locate a professional who is familiar with your needs.
Comprehensive evaluations should include DSM-5 checklists of symptoms as well as standardized scales for assessing behavior. This information may also be obtained from other sources. This will ensure that the diagnostic procedure is reliable.
ADHD is diagnosed in adults who have at least five symptoms that have been present for at least 6 months. Two or more symptoms must be present.
An in-depth interview is crucial to making a valid diagnosis. Your clinician should be able to ask right questions to get an accurate picture of your condition. Empathy can also be cultivated through a conversation with your spouse or other significant people.
The doctor will assess the age at which your symptoms began and will look for any other factors that might be contributing to them. Once a diagnosis is made it is necessary to seek treatment to control your symptoms.
